Oh dear, what’s happened to Beatles legend John Lennon’s star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ame?

The brass monument to the “Imagine” hitmaker has been reported missing from the sidewalk where it was placed in tribute in 1988. The asphalt where the tribute once laid is now marked by just an “empty outline of a star”, which has been covered up with a plastic bag and tape, according to BeatleTweets.com.

The mysterious disappearance of John’s star has promoted speculation that the plaque may have been stolen, damaged, or removed for repairs — but still no official confirmation from the folks out in Tinseltown.

The Beatles have their own group star on the Walk of Fame, but Lennon was the first of the Fab Four to have his own solo tribute. Bandmate George Harrison received a posthumous honor in April, while Ringo Starr’s star dedication is scheduled for February.

Earlier this month. Lennon fans marked the 30th anniversary of the musician’s murder outside his home in New York City.
